I have used Green Bus in the past and have had good and bad experiences. The worst was when they arranged for a licenced Portuguese taxi to pick me up instead of their drivers. The guy couldn't find me. I called their emergency number. That guy was not very helpful. When the taxi finally arrived he couldn't speak a word of English and took me via the N125 to save the 5 euro toll. I then spent the journey looking under and at the back axles of lorries that he was overtaking. I was shaking when I got to the airport. I also don't like the fact that you have to confirm your pick up with Green Bus despite having paid for the journey.
